The Role

As an SEN Teaching Assistant, you’ll be at the heart of our vibrant school community. Your responsibilities will include:

  1. Supporting Diverse Needs: From assisting students with speech and language difficulties to addressing sensory processing challenges, you’ll work closely with learners who have various special educational needs (SEN). On the job training will be provided to support you!
  2. Collaborating with Teachers: Learn more than you can ever dream of from working with skilled professionals who care about your development and want you to succeed.
  3. Boosting Confidence: Your encouragement and guidance will empower students to reach their full potential. Whether it’s helping them overcome obstacles or celebrating their achievements, you’ll make a lasting impact.
